Subject: DR drill — Tidewren widget. We ran the quarterly failover for the Tidewren tide-table widget on the Gullport cluster yesterday. Cutover took four minutes; stale predictions persisted for two. Full timings are in the drill log for your review. For audit completeness, the cold-standby vault is opened with the recovery passphrase noted below.

vault phrase of tagag-fawef = lammir-ulaiel-oliax-belox-eliox-ulaok-gilael-norys-holox-fenir

Q3 Cash-Flow Forecast Review — Marleth Goods Ltd. Operating inflows are tracking 4% above plan, driven by earlier-than-expected receipts from the Corvane account. Outflows remain within tolerance, though warehouse lease costs in Dunhollow rise in October. Net position stays positive through year-end under all three modeled scenarios. The committee flagged one item that requires restricted handling before wider circulation.

internal memo for tagef-hadup: Gross margin on Ulaath came in at 15 percent against a plan of 5 percent. Only 7 of the 120 pilot accounts renewed Ulaath, so a churn review is set for October 15.

Hi folks — quick handover on per-tenant rate quotas in the Hivemount plugin API. Quotas now live in the quota-registry service, not the old YAML file, so your plugins should read limits at startup instead of hardcoding. Burst allowances reset hourly. If you need to test against the staging registry, it's locked behind the shared sandbox vault, and the recovery passphrase for that vault is included below.

strongbox words: oliael-gilax-lamael